The Sycamore is a fast growing Florida native tree reaching an impressive height of 75 to 90 feet and a width of 50 to 60 feet. Pyramidal in youth, the shape spreads out to a more rounded or irregular crown, supported by large, round branches as it matures. These branches are spaced about every 2 to 4 feet creating a strong structure for the tree. The beautiful white bark peels off highlighting its most attractive feature. The leaves are bright green and smooth on top and pale green on the bottom. In the fall, they turn a bright yellow before dropping their leaves. Though the Sycamore produces fruit, it does not attract wildlife. Sycamore is best suited for compact soils which are moist and do not dry out. They prefer full sun and thrive in a variety of soil environments. They are known for their moderate drought to salt spray exposure tolerance. Due to its large size, the Sycamore is a great choice for a highway median landscape or a street without a sidewalk as the root system can raise and destroy nearby sidewalks.
Scientific Name :
Plantanus occidentalis
Mature Height:
75 to 90 feet
Mature Spread:
50 to 60 feet
Sun Preference:
Full sun to partial shade
Soil Preference:
Sand, loam, clay, acidic, alkaline, wet to well-drained
Drought Tolerance:
Moderate
Salt Tolerance:
Moderate
Growth Rate:
Fast
Native Origin:
Florida Native
Hardiness Zone:
4b - 9b
Pollinator Friendly:
No
Features:
Attractive fall color; Good shade tree; Fast growth
